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Design method for interface and data stripping

A design method and interface technology, applied in the field of data processing, can solve the problems of poor flexibility, poor scalability of the data binding machine, no interface and automatic transmission of background data, etc., so as to improve scalability and improve development efficiency. Effect

Pending Publication Date: 2022-04-26
SHAANXI FAST GEAR CO
View PDF0 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

Many compilation environments, including android studio and WPF, provide a data binding mechanism between data sources and interface controls. This mechanism is quite convenient for the value transfer between the interface and background data, but when the background data needs to be frequently When the update and front-end interface require diversified presentation, this binding mechanism cannot meet this demand
In addition, many other compilation platforms, such as winform, vb, etc., do not provide such a special mechanism for automatic transmission of interface and background data
[0003] To sum up, there is poor flexibility between the interface control and the data source in the prior art, and the data binding mechanism causes the problem of poor scalability

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Design method for interface and data stripping
  • Design method for interface and data stripping

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0033] The present invention will be further described in detail below in conjunction with specific embodiments, which are explanations of the present invention rather than limitations.

[0034] The invention provides a design method for separating the interface from the data, which separates the interface from the background data, so that the program has higher scalability and flexibility.

[0035] A design method for interface and data stripping of the present invention includes the following process, using the presentation mode of the interface as an attribute of the background data and storing it in the database;

[0036] Read the background data from the database, and store the background data in the form of key-value pairs; store the position information of the background data in the key-value pair into the tag attribute of the interface control; when presenting the background data from the key-value pair to In the foreground interface, find the interface control through...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ses an interface and data stripping design method, which comprises the following steps of: taking a presentation mode of an interface as an attribute of background data, and storing the presentation mode into a database; reading background data from the database, and storing the background data in a key value pair mode; the position information of the background data in the key value pair is stored in the tag attribute of the interface control; when the background data is presented to the foreground interface from the key value pair, finding the interface control through the tag attribute value of the interface control, and displaying on the foreground interface through the interface control; and when the interface control value is updated to the key value pair from the foreground interface, finding the position of the interface control value in the key value pair through the tag attribute value of the interface control, and updating background data. An interface can be stripped from background data, so that the expandability and flexibility of a program are higher.

Description

technical field [0001] The invention belongs to the technical field of data processing, in particular to a design method for stripping interfaces and data. Background technique [0002] Realizing the separation between interface and data is the most important link in UI software design. Many compilation environments, including android studio and WPF, provide a data binding mechanism between data sources and interface controls. This mechanism is quite convenient for the value transfer between the interface and background data, but when the background data needs to be frequently When updates and front-end interfaces require diversified presentations, this binding mechanism cannot meet this demand. In addition, many other compilation platforms, such as winform, vb, etc., do not provide such a special mechanism for automatic transmission of interface and background data. [0003] To sum up, there is poor flexibility between the interface control and the data source in the prio...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G06F8/34G06F8/38G06F9/451
CPCG06F8/34G06F8/38G06F9/451
Inventor 王玲利严鉴铂刘义
Owner SHAANXI FAST GEAR CO
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products